Sci-Fi On The Pitch: What The FIFA World Cup's New 'Ref Cams' Are Really Used For
Linked to his microphone system, the prominent over-ear device gave the Brazilian referee Wilton Sampaio a sci-fi look. The equipment is a wireless referee communication system, known as 'Referee camera' or ref cam.
At this World Cup, referees are wired with three essential pieces of audio and visual gear: first the microphone; this keeps the main official in constant dialogue with their linesmen, the fourth official, and the Video Assistant Referee (VAR) team. It is also the tool used to broadcast live VAR explanations directly to fans inside the stadium.
